Ingredients

Aloo Keema is a hearty and flavorful curry made with ground meat and potatoes, seasoned with warming spices, perfect for a comforting meal.

Meat and Potatoes

  • 500g ground beef or lamb
  • 2 medium potatoes

Vegetables

  • 1 chopped onion
  • 2 chopped tomatoes
  • 3-4 green chilies

Spices and Seasoning

  • 1 tbsp ginger-garlic paste
  • 1/2 tsp turmeric
  • 1 tsp red chili powder
  • 1 tsp cumin powder
  • 1 tsp coriander powder
  • Salt as needed
  • 1/2 tsp garam masala

Other Ingredients

  • 1/4 cup oil
  • Chopped coriander

How to Make Aloo Keema Ground Meat with Potatoes

Step 1: Sauté Onions

Sauté the chopped onions in oil over medium heat until they turn golden brown. This step enhances the flavor base for your curry.

Step 2: Add Ginger-Garlic Paste

Add 1 tablespoon of ginger-garlic paste to the pan. Cook for about 2 minutes until aromatic.

Step 3: Incorporate Tomatoes

Stir in the chopped tomatoes. Cook until the oil separates from the mixture. This indicates that the tomatoes have cooked down properly.

Step 4: Brown the Meat

Add the ground beef or lamb to the skillet. Cook until browned, ensuring it mixes well with the tomato-onion base.

Step 5: Mix in Spices

Sprinkle all dry spices (turmeric, red chili powder, cumin powder, coriander powder) into the pan. Stir well and cook for about 5-7 minutes to allow flavors to meld.

Step 6: Add Potatoes and Water

Chop the potatoes into small cubes and add them along with enough water to cover. Bring everything to a boil.

Step 7: Simmer Covered

Reduce heat to low, cover the skillet, and let it simmer for about 25 minutes or until potatoes are tender.

Step 8: Final Touches

Once cooked, garnish your Aloo Keema with garam masala and freshly chopped coriander before serving. Enjoy this delightful dish hot!

How to Perfect Aloo Keema Ground Meat with Potatoes

Perfecting your Aloo Keema ensures that every bite is flavorful. Here are some tips to elevate your dish.

  • Sauté onions well: Cooking onions until golden enhances their sweetness and adds depth to the curry.
  • Use fresh spices: Freshly ground spices pack more flavor than pre-ground options, making your dish vibrant.
  • Control spice levels: Adjust green chilies according to your heat preference for a balanced flavor profile.
  • Simmer gently: Allowing the curry to simmer helps meld flavors, resulting in a rich taste.
  • Add potatoes later: If you prefer firmer potatoes, add them halfway through cooking instead of at the beginning.
  • Garnish generously: Don’t skip on garnishing; it brightens up the dish visually and adds freshness.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

When making Aloo Keema Ground Meat with Potatoes, it’s easy to overlook a few key details. Here are some common mistakes and how to avoid them.

  • Skip the spices – Not adding enough spices can make your dish bland. Ensure you measure and include all recommended spices for rich flavors.
  • Overcook the potatoes – Cooking the potatoes too long can turn them mushy. Add them at the right time and check for doneness.
  • Ignore the salt – Lack of seasoning can lead to an unbalanced flavor. Taste as you go and adjust salt accordingly.
  • Rush the browning – Not allowing the meat to brown properly can affect taste. Give it time in the pan for depth of flavor.
  • Forget garnishing – Skipping garnishes like coriander or garam masala can reduce visual appeal and freshness. Always finish with fresh herbs for a bright touch.

Storage & Reheating Instructions

Refrigerator Storage

  • Store Aloo Keema Ground Meat with Potatoes in an airtight container.
  • It will last up to 3-4 days in the refrigerator.

Freezing Aloo Keema Ground Meat with Potatoes

  • Freeze in a freezer-safe container or heavy-duty freezer bag.
  • It can be stored for up to 2-3 months without losing flavor.

Reheating Aloo Keema Ground Meat with Potatoes

  • Oven – Preheat to 350°F (175°C) and bake for about 20 minutes, covered, to retain moisture.
  • Microwave – Heat on medium power for 2-3 minutes, stirring halfway through for even heating.
  • Stovetop – Warm in a pan over medium heat, adding a splash of water if needed to prevent sticking.

Frequently Asked Questions

Here are some common questions about making Aloo Keema Ground Meat with Potatoes.

What is Aloo Keema Ground Meat with Potatoes?

Aloo Keema Ground Meat with Potatoes is a comforting curry made with ground meat, potatoes, and aromatic spices, perfect for serving over rice or bread.

Can I use different types of meat for Aloo Keema?

Yes! You can use beef, lamb, or even chicken in this recipe. Adjust cooking times as necessary based on the type of meat.

How spicy is Aloo Keema Ground Meat with Potatoes?

The spice level depends on how many green chilies you add. You can adjust this according to your preference by reducing or increasing the number of chilies used.

Can I make Aloo Keema vegetarian?

Yes! Substitute ground meat with lentils or crumbled tofu for a vegetarian version while keeping all other ingredients the same.
